UN Declares 2026 as International Year of the Woman Farmer:

The United Nations General Assembly has declared 2026 as the International Year of the Woman Farmer to acknowledge and amplify the crucial role played by women in global agriculture. The initiative aims to highlight gender disparities in land ownership, technology access, market participation, and agricultural policy benefits—especially in developing countries where women contribute significantly to food production and rural economies.The UN General Assembly officially declared 2026 as the International Year of the Woman Farmer. The move aims to draw global attention to women’s contributions and challenges in agriculture, and promote gender-equitable policies. It holds particular significance for countries like India, where ~80% of economically active women work in agriculture but own just 8.3% of farmland.
